Big Student Unlock heading for Regent Arcade

There's just a few days to go until the annual student shopping event at Cheltenham's Regent Arcade shopping centre, in which students get the chance to crack a safe and win prizes, including a Samsung Galaxy tablet.

To get a pin for the Big Student Unlock and qualify for all of the in-centre student offers, students need to pre- register for the event at www.regentarcade.co.uk. The event starts at 9am Monday 24 September and runs until 5pm on Sunday 30 September.

This year's event is the biggest yet, with exclusive offers for students all week throughout Regent Arcade on presentation of a valid student identity card. Most of the shopping centre's big-name brands including Topshop, Top Man, H & M, Shuh and Skechers are taking part, with discounts of up to 25 per cent available.

The giant safe forms the focal point for the event and will be located near HMV. Students can enter their unique pin number for a chance to win great prizes.

Centre manager Scott Lahive said: "We decided to make the event last a week instead of just one night for the first time this year. Money can be tight when you are studying, so it's the ideal opportunity to make the most of the very special discounts and freebies available all week.

"Getting to know your way around the town and finding the best places to shop are high on any student's agenda, and the retailers here at the Regent Arcade are looking forward to meeting them."
